Do I need a student visa (F-1) to attend your programs?
All of our programs, with the exception of the 4-week Conversation and Medical English Online programs, are considered "full-time" and you will need a student visa. If you are going to the U.S. primarily for tourism but want to take a short course of study of less than 18 hours per week, you may be able to do so on a visitor visa. You should inquire at the U.S. Embassy or Consulate in your country.
 
How much money do I need to study and live in the U.S.?
You can calculate your total estimated expenses by using the following guide:
Program length Tuition Living Expenses* Other Costs** Total
4 weeks $ $1,500 $500 $
10 weeks $ $3,700 $1,200 $
1 quarter $ $4,400 $2,745 $
2 quarters $ $8,700 $5,435 $
3 quarters $ $13,000 $8,135 $
Living expenses* include: housing, utilities, food, and incidentals such as clothing and entertainment
Other costs** include: student service fees, health insurance, books, supplies, school I.D. and transportation, as described in the additional costs page
Please note that the living expenses and other costs listed above are estimates and vary depending on individual housing choices. If you plan to bring your spouse and/or children, your financial verification must include an additional $500 per month for your spouse and $300 per month for each child.
How long will it take to receive my acceptance information?
We will mail your acceptance information within 3 weeks after we receive your completed application with all required documents and fees. For fast delivery, we recommend you choose the express mail option--see Payment Procedure in the application. Applications without express mail take an average of 4-5 weeks for delivery.

What method of payment may I use?
Please enclose a money order, traveler's checks, or bank draft in U.S. dollars, payable to UC Regents. A bank draft must be drawn on a U.S. bank or a U.S. branch office of your bank. We cannot accept Eurochecks. There is a required fee of $25 if a bank wire is the payment method. You may also pay by credit card or bank wire - please see Payment Procedure in the application.
